Notorious runaway robot arrested by police at political rally
A notorious runaway robot - that has escaped from its lab twice - has been arrested by police at a political rally. Promobot was supporting Russian Parliament candidate Valery Kalachev in Moscow when authorities attempted to handcuff it and take it away. It is believed that the arrest occurred after a member of public called police as Promobots were recording the opinions of voters on a variety of topics "for further processing and analysis by the candidate's team." A company spokesman told Inverse magazine: "Police asked to remove the robot away from the crowded area, and even tried to handcuff him. "According to eyewitnesses, the robot did not put up any resistance."
